Hi,my first drift project:
I started in January 2010
Base- 4 door 93 Bmw 318i M40 engine
swapped with S50B32
e46 wish bones
all around pollybushings
X-brace
No name back box
new sachs cluch
Bc Racing coilovers
new rad
new and relocated oil cooler
extra fan
3.91 welded diff
sparco prodrive bucket seats
wilwood hand brake
extra wheel lock
Plans:
Wide arches, welded roll cage and practice,practice....

Were you stripping down all the loom to make it tidier for a drift car in the pics as you don't need to do any of that for dropping in the S50.
New oil-cooler and better lines is a good idea! You'd be sick of the original lines getting cut by the pulleys.
E46 wishbones give alot more castor and are a good bit wider. They are (or were now really) on the white M3 Compact too.
An ECU re-map now and you'll be flying!:)
